The Iverness Hotel and Conference Center is located just 20 minutes from downtown Denver.
Keep your feet on the ground while soaring to new heights with an escape to The Inverness Hotel and Conference Center in the Mile-High City.
Go above and beyond with a one-night stay for two in a deluxe room on weekdays ($169) or weekends ($119) at the AAA Four Diamond award-winner. Put your feet up and relax in luxurious accommodations featuring pillow-top mattresses, plush linens, eco-friendly bath products, and views of the championship golf course or the mountains.
"Bordered by the snow-capped Rocky Mountains and sparkling with glass office towers, Denver marks the perfect blend of outdoor recreation, fine arts, and shopping," Frommer's says. "Locals will tell you there's more sophistication in Denver than the city gets credit for—America's best art museums and performing arts complexes have nothing over those in the Mile-High City."
After a delicious breakfast at the Garden Terrace, visit top attractions like the Denver Museum of Nature and Science or the Denver Art Museum. If it's shopping that will lift your spirits then make your way to Park Meadows Mall, Cherry Creek North, or the upscale stores at Cherry Creek Shopping Center.
Since Denver is home to numerous breweries, you'll want to raise a glass at the legendary Coors Brewery or tour other nearby breweries in the area. When you return to the hotel, take a dip in the hot tub before letting your stress go up, up, and away during a deep tissue massage at The Spa at The Inverness (using your included ten percent discount, of course).
When your hunger peaks, head to Baca and enjoy Spanish-infused Colorado cuisine. The menu will elevate your senses with dishes like Kurobuta pork and beans with truffle mac and cheese and diver scallops with risotto and Swiss chard.
Afterward, order a couple of lofty cocktails at the Fireside Lounge or the Spotted Dog — a contemporary English pub with darts and shuffleboard — before turning in for the evening.
